Police arrest two following pursuit with U-Haul truck – CBS News
Jan 10, 2024
Police arrest two following pursuit with U-Haul truck CBS News
Read more: Read More
Jan 10, 2024
Police arrest two following pursuit with U-Haul truck CBS News
Read more: Read More